My normal route home was crawling today due to an accident so just for fun I decided to ruin my average mpg for this tank by taking the more scenic route. Driving relatively hard and uphill for a while (nice curvy ridge climb) I noticed my temperature climbing a little higher than usual on my scangauge, but of course my dash gauge, being damped, stayed at its normal level.

So I got to wondering about how these [stupid] damped temperature gauges read when they're on the hot side. In my 07 civic the gauge climbs fairly linearly from the low end of the scale to its normal operating position, as if to act like an undamped gauge (although I think there's a time component to it too), but I've never seen it climb above the middle. I think the highest I've ever seen the temperature on my scangauge is about 211 degrees or so, with a normal operating temperature of 182-186 degrees for easy freeway cruising. I don't know how hot would be "too hot" on this particular car but presumably it would be well above 211 degrees since the I don't think the gauge moved at all at that temperature. I also know the gauge doesn't start to drop below the middle until about 170 degrees or so.

Just out of curiosity, how do these things tend to work? Do they just shoot up directly to the red when it's just about too late, or do they tend to start behaving like a real gauge again once the temperature starts to approach dangerously hot? On many VWs the instrument cluster reads the temperature sensor and uses a lookup table to tell the needle where to point.

On my Jetta, the middle mark on the gauge is 190F. As long as the temperature is within several degrees of 190F the needle points to the center. I think it's about +/- 10 degrees to get it to move off the center mark. Outside the artificially widened center reading, it acts normally. I suspect your car takes the same approach.

In my car, the dead range of the coolant guage is pretty wide - from 75C to 113C (167F to 235F), according to technical literature. Before and after that, the needle is supposed to move normally, although if your coolant temps are above 235F, you probably already have a pretty serious problem on your hand.
 
I think this is just a mechanism to keep everybody from showing up at the dealership wanting their car looked at because it's running warm. If it appears to run at the same temperature every time they drive it under any condition, it instills confidence and keeps unnecessary work from swamping the service departments.
 
Having had a head gasket problem on a dodge I can confirm that above "normal" the gauge practically rockets to "H" when overheating, with only ~20'F more temperature. Which is good for scaring people into shutting down before cracking something.

If you feel like wasting gas idle the car until the electric fan comes on and take note of that temp. On my saturn it's 221'F. That will give an indicator of design specs.

The water temp gauge in my 2002 F-150 is an idiot gauge. It stays dead center no matter the outside temp or driving conditions. My 1996 Ford Contour Zetec has a gauge that actually goes up and down depending on the outside temp and driving conditions. Though sadly it has no numbers just the word "NORMAL". But at least I can see whether it's getting hotter or cooling down. In stop and go traffic when the electric fan comes on I can see the temp gauge "go down" so I at least know the cooling fan is working.

My Jeep has an unbuffered gauge. I probably see about a +/- 15F swing (30F total) during normal driving. I see +20F during shutdown / heat soak. Have never seen that swing indicated in newer cars.

I have a Scanguage in my 2006 Saab 93. During highway driving in colder temperatures the coolant temp is as low as 184F, in stop and go traffic in the summer it may go up to 210F, between 184F and 210F the temp gauge never moves.
